Curtis W. Dukes is currently the Director of Information Assurance at the NSA. The IAD is the focal point for cyber security, cryptography, and information systems security for all national security systems. With 30 years at NSA, Mr. Dukes has served in a number of leadership and operational roles in both the Signals Intelligence and Information Assurance missions. Mr. Dukes was previously the Director of the NSA/CSS Commercial Solutions Center which addresses the strategic needs of the National Security community. Mr. Dukes received the rank of Meritorious Executive in the Senior Cryptologic Executive Service for sustained superior accomplishment. He also received the Meritorious Civilian Service for distinguished and unselfish service.

The Technology Association of Georgia (TAG) has emerged as a world-class membership organization and an engine for economic development for the state of Georgia. TAG’s mission is to educate, promote, influence and unite Georgia’s technology community to foster an innovative and connected marketplace that stimulates and enhances Georgia’s tech-based economy. TAG launched in January 1999 as a merger of three of the state’s largest technology organizations: the Southeastern Software Association, the Business and Technology Alliance, and Women in Technology. With over 30,000 members representing over 2,000 tech and tech-enabled companies, TAG is one of North America’s largest state trade associations dedicated to the technology and innovation. TAG provides its members instant access to our specialized groups that focus on a board cross section of industries and topics including information security, international business, mobility, systems engineering…etc. TAG is headquartered in Atlanta with chapters throughout the state. The organization is part of the Technology Councils of North America.
